What will be the new kinetic energy of a body if its velocity is doubled?

K.E = 0.5 mv2 (1),


When the velocity of the body is doubled
K.E' = 0.5 m(2v)2 = 4 (0.5mv2) or

K.E' = 4K.E (2)

i.e., when the velocity of a body is doubled its kinetic energy increases by four times.
